Microsoft have discontinued Expression Web 4 and made it free.

It was their rival to Dreamweaver and includes a design view and lots of similar features to Dreamweaver CS5. Not bad for web designers and front end developers.

    I use this personally, I used Dreamweaver a lot previously but found it to be too cluttered for my needs and it was heavy on the system (I use a laptop), I switched to Web Expression 4 since it was more suitable to my needs whilst still having lots of advanced stuff, its also less heavy on the system.

    If there is any software that should be avoided its Serif WebPlus, its great for beginners but the coding for the web pages them selves was a mess and the page sizes are HUGE, avoid.
